Use your Cuisinart Ice Cream maker to make a yummy dessert that is perfect for a summer evening
Wash your berries and then place in a heavy bottom saucepan over medium heat. Once they start boiling turn to low and let simmer for 5-10 minutes until soft.
Strain berry juice using a fine mesh strainer or cheesecloth into a separate bowl. (You can skip this step if you don't mind the berry seeds in your ice cream)
In a large bowl combine boysenberry juice, heavy whipping cream, whole milk, and vanilla. Place in fridge for 3 hours or overnight.
Assemble Cuisinart ice cream maker and pour mix into a bowl to start mixing. Mix for 20 minutes. Enjoy!
